奕: Accumulation, Radiance. In names, it often signifies the inheritance of virtue through generations, the flourishing of blessings from ancestors; a healthy and robust body, and a vibrant, spirited demeanor.
达: Arrival, dignitaries, in names often signifies talent, abundant support from influential people, unimpeded access in all directions, and the virtue of traversing the world with ease.
Meaning: Bright and unobstructed, symbolizing a bright future and smooth career.
